Upgrading a bathroom with a frameless shower door instantly adds a modern, open look. But finding a model that combines safety, ease of cleaning, and a stylish finish—without breaking the budget—can be challenging. The UNIKOO Frameless Swing Shower Door (model UKH07-58×80-SB-A) aims to deliver just that. With a satin brass finish, double-certified tempered glass, and an easy‑cleaning coating, it’s designed for homeowners who want a sleek, durable enclosure. In this UNIKOO frameless shower door review, we examine the pros and cons to help you decide if it’s UNIKOO shower door worth buying for your space.
The UNIKOO UKH07 is a 57‑1/8 to 58 inch wide by 80 inch high frameless swing shower door. It comes in a minimalist satin brass style and uses a single‑panel door that can open either left or right, making it reversible. The door is constructed from 3/8 inch (10 mm) thick clear tempered glass that is certified to meet ANSI Z97.1 and SGCC safety standards. UNIKOO, a California‑based company with over 15 years of experience in glass and hardware, targets this product at DIY homeowners and contractors who need a reliable, adjustable frameless solution for standard shower openings.

Installation requires careful measurement and two people due to the heavy glass. The manufacturer provides step‑by‑step instructions. The adjustable hinge brackets allow up to 3/4 inch of horizontal correction for walls that are slightly out‑of‑plumb. The fixed panel width must be calculated as the overall opening width minus the door width minus 1.5 inches (this space is covered by hardware and baffles). Ensure the floor and walls are level before drilling.
The door swings inward or outward depending on your setup. The self‑centering hinge gently returns the door to a closed position at 90 degrees. The handle is ergonomic and made of stainless steel. The door can be reversed at any time by relocating the hinge brackets and handle to the opposite side.
The Enduro Shield easy‑clean coating is an invisible layer that helps repel water and soap residue. Rinsing the glass after each use and occasional wiping with a soft cloth is usually enough. The manufacturer recommends avoiding abrasive cleaners that could damage the coating. Over time, the coating may wear off; periodic reapplication of a similar glass protectant can extend its life.
If the door does not close squarely, check that the wall‑mounted hinges are aligned and that the bottom seal is not obstructed. Uneven floors can be compensated by adjusting the hinge tension or using shims under the bottom U‑clamp. Water leakage at the bottom may indicate a gap in the seal – ensure the bottom plastic seal is properly inserted into the fixed panel U‑clamp.

The tempered glass is a solid safety feature; ANSI Z97.1 and SGCC certification means it has passed impact tests and will shatter into small, relatively harmless pieces if broken. The 10mm thickness provides a substantial, premium feel compared to thinner 1/4” or 5/16” doors found in many budget models.
The easy‑clean coating is a genuine convenience, though the “90% reduction in cleaning time” is a manufacturer claim. Users can expect less frequent scrubbing, but the coating is not permanent—exposure to harsh soaps or hard water can diminish its effectiveness. The satin brass finish resists tarnish well if maintained, but like all brass finishes, it requires some care to avoid water spots.
The weight of 280 pounds means the glass is heavy; installation demands a solid, flat wall. The adjustable width (57‑1/8” to 58”) is narrow, so this door is best suited for standard tub‑to‑shower conversions or small shower alcoves. The walk‑in width of 28 inches is typical for a single swing door, but those with wider shoulders may find it slightly snug.
Overall performance is expected to be reliable for daily residential use, provided the door is installed correctly. The limited number of reviews means long‑term durability is not yet widely documented, but UNIKOO’s 60 years of combined technical expertise suggests quality control is taken seriously.

The DreamLine SlimLine offers more finish choices and a wider fit range, but uses thinner glass. The Vigo model has a standard pivot hinge and no easy‑clean coating, yet it is lighter and may be easier to install.
